The space between the windows is filled with an insulating gas like Krypton, argon or even xenon. These gases are more efficient than air in reducing heat transfer.

Energy Efficiency

New windows are a great option to stop cold air from entering the home and retain warmth. This can reduce energy costs because it reduces the need to run your heating system, and also keeps changing your thermostat to keep your house warm enough. The amount you save will be contingent on the type of windows you choose and the quality of the installation. It also depends on the extent to which your old windows insulated your home, whether they caused drafts, and how efficient they were.

Reduced Noise

The noise pollution outside your home could affect your health and wellbeing. This is especially the case if you live near an airport or a busy street. Double-glazed windows can cut down on the noise and allow you to sleep better and enjoy the peace of a quiet home.

This is because they don't allow the same amount of sound to pass through as single glazed windows. The fact that they're composed of two panes of glass that are separated by an inert gas means that a large amount of sound waves must pass through these layers before reaching you. This significantly reduces the amount of sound waves that enter your home and can make a huge impact on how you live.

It is important to keep in mind that double glazing does not provide complete soundproofing. This is because the gap between the two panes glass allows for some sounds to pass through. You can increase the sound insulation by adding laminated glass to double-glazed windows or opting for an even greater gap. The type of gas used between the panes could increase or decrease the noise reduction.

Double-glazed windows are able to reduce outside noise by 20 to up to 65%. This is equivalent to 35 decibels, which is quite significant. In other words, it can turn a loud conversation into a whisper!

Triple-glazed windows can be a great option for those who want to gain even better sound insulation. They work by causing sound waves to traverse three layers before reaching you. This will reduce the amount of noise that could enter your home.
